1. MCP là gì? - Giải thích bằng ví dụ đơn giản
Vấn đề trước khi có MCP
Hãy tưởng tượng bạn có một trợ lý AI rất thông minh, nhưng nó bị nhốt trong một căn phòng kín. Nó có thể trả lời câu hỏi, viết văn bản, giải toán - nhưng không thể:
- Đọc email của bạn
- Xem lịch làm việc
- Tra cứu cơ sở dữ liệu công ty
- Đặt lịch họp
- Gửi tin nhắn Slack
Để AI làm được những việc trên, lập trình viên phải viết code kết nối riêng cho từng công cụ. Muốn ChatGPT đọc email? Viết code. Muốn Claude tra cứu database? Viết code khác. Muốn Gemini xem lịch? Viết thêm code nữa.
Kết quả: mỗi AI cần code riêng cho mỗi công cụ - rất tốn thời gian và chi phí.
USB-C cho AI
Nhớ thời trước USB-C không? Mỗi thiết bị cần một loại cáp riêng:
- iPhone: cáp Lightning
- Samsung: cáp micro-USB
- Laptop: cáp sạc riêng từng hãng
- Máy ảnh: cáp mini-USB
USB-C giải quyết vấn đề này: một cổng sạc cho tất cả.
MCP làm điều tương tự cho AI: một giao thức kết nối cho tất cả công cụ. Bất kỳ AI nào hỗ trợ MCP đều có thể kết nối với bất kỳ công cụ nào hỗ trợ MCP - không cần viết code riêng.
Cách MCP hoạt động
MCP hoạt động theo mô hình client-server đơn giản:
AI (Client) <--MCP--> Công cụ (Server)
| Thành phần | Vai trò | Ví dụ |
|---|---|---|
| MCP Client | AI muốn sử dụng công cụ | ChatGPT, Claude, Gemini |
| MCP Server | Công cụ cung cấp khả năng cho AI | Gmail, Slack, Database, Google Sheets |
| Giao thức MCP | "Ngôn ngữ chung" giữa hai bên | Định nghĩa cách gọi, trả kết quả, xác thực |
Khi AI cần đọc email, nó gửi yêu cầu theo chuẩn MCP đến server Gmail. Server Gmail trả kết quả theo chuẩn MCP. AI hiểu và xử lý. Đơn giản, sạch sẽ, và ai cũng dùng chung một cách.
2. Tại sao cả ngành đều ủng hộ MCP?
OpenAI và Microsoft tham gia
Điều bất ngờ nhất: OpenAI - đối thủ trực tiếp của Anthropic - đã công khai ủng hộ MCP. Vào tháng 3/2025, OpenAI tích hợp MCP vào ứng dụng ChatGPT desktop và các sản phẩm khác.
Microsoft cũng nhanh chóng hỗ trợ MCP trong các công cụ phát triển của mình. Google cũng tham gia.
Tại sao đối thủ lại ủng hộ? Vì một tiêu chuẩn chung có lợi cho tất cả:
- Nếu mỗi hãng tạo giao thức riêng, nhà phát triển phải viết code 3-4 lần cho cùng một tích hợp
- Với MCP, viết một lần - chạy mọi nơi
- Điều này tăng tốc phát triển AI agent cho toàn ngành
Linux Foundation tiếp quản
Tháng 12/2025, Anthropic quyết định trao MCP cho Linux Foundation quản lý, thông qua Agentic AI Foundation (AAIF) - một quỹ chuyên biệt được đồng sáng lập bởi:
- Anthropic (tạo ra MCP)
- OpenAI (đối thủ lớn nhất)
- Block (công ty thanh toán của Jack Dorsey)
Đây là bước đi quan trọng vì:
- MCP không còn thuộc sở hữu của một công ty duy nhất
- Cộng đồng toàn cầu cùng phát triển và duy trì
- Doanh nghiệp tin tưởng hơn khi áp dụng (không sợ bị "lock-in" bởi Anthropic)
Con số ấn tượng: 97 triệu lượt tải mỗi tháng
Sau một năm ra mắt, MCP đạt được:
- 97 triệu lượt tải SDK mỗi tháng - con số khổng lồ cho một giao thức kỹ thuật
- Được Anthropic, OpenAI, Google, Microsoft đồng hỗ trợ
- Hàng nghìn MCP server đã được cộng đồng xây dựng cho các công cụ phổ biến
3. MCP thay đổi gì cho AI agent?
Trước MCP: AI "câm" ngoài hộp chat
Trước MCP, AI như ChatGPT chủ yếu chỉ nói chuyện. Bạn hỏi, nó trả lời. Muốn AI hành động (gửi email, đặt lịch, tra cứu dữ liệu), phải dùng các plugin hoặc tích hợp riêng lẻ - mỗi cái hoạt động một kiểu, không tương thích nhau.
Sau MCP: AI agent có thể "làm việc"
Với MCP, AI trở thành agent (tác nhân) - không chỉ nói mà còn hành động:
Ví dụ 1 - Trợ lý văn phòng:
- "Kiểm tra email hôm nay, tóm tắt những cái quan trọng, lên lịch họp với khách hàng vào thứ 4, và chuẩn bị slide từ báo cáo doanh thu tháng trước"
- AI đọc email (qua MCP Gmail), xem lịch (qua MCP Calendar), truy cập file (qua MCP Google Drive), tạo slide (qua MCP Slides)
Ví dụ 2 - Phân tích kinh doanh:
- "Lấy dữ liệu bán hàng tuần này từ database, so sánh với tuần trước, và gửi báo cáo cho giám đốc"
- AI truy cập database (qua MCP SQL), xử lý dữ liệu, tạo báo cáo, gửi email (qua MCP Email)
Ví dụ 3 - Lập trình viên:
- "Kiểm tra issue mới trên GitHub, đọc code liên quan, đề xuất fix, và tạo pull request"
- AI truy cập GitHub (qua MCP GitHub), đọc code (qua MCP filesystem), tạo PR
MCP server phổ biến
Cộng đồng đã xây dựng MCP server cho hàng trăm công cụ:
| Loại | Ví dụ MCP server |
|---|---|
| Email & lịch | Gmail, Outlook, Google Calendar |
| Cơ sở dữ liệu | PostgreSQL, MySQL, MongoDB |
| Quản lý dự án | GitHub, Jira, Linear |
| Giao tiếp | Slack, Discord, Teams |
| Tìm kiếm | Google Search, Brave Search |
| Lưu trữ | Google Drive, Dropbox, S3 |
| Thanh toán | Stripe, Square |
4. Hướng phát triển tiếp theo
TypeScript SDK v2 - sẵn sàng cho doanh nghiệp lớn
Trong quý 1/2026, MCP dự kiến phát hành phiên bản TypeScript SDK v2 với các tính năng mới:
- Hỗ trợ bất đồng bộ (async): Xử lý nhiều yêu cầu cùng lúc
- Mở rộng theo chiều ngang (horizontal scaling): Phục vụ hàng triệu người dùng đồng thời
- Bảo mật nâng cao: Xác thực và phân quyền tốt hơn
Những cải tiến này nhắm vào doanh nghiệp lớn muốn triển khai AI agent cho hàng nghìn nhân viên.
Từ giao thức kỹ thuật đến nền tảng kinh doanh
MCP đang tiến hóa từ một giao thức kỹ thuật thuần túy sang nền tảng kinh doanh:
- Các công ty bắt đầu bán MCP server như một dịch vụ
- Marketplace cho MCP server đang hình thành
- Doanh nghiệp thuê tư vấn MCP để tích hợp AI vào quy trình
5. Điều này ảnh hưởng gì đến bạn?
Đối với người dùng thường
Bạn có thể không bao giờ nghe thấy từ "MCP" trong cuộc sống hàng ngày - và điều đó hoàn toàn bình thường. MCP hoạt động ở hậu trường, giống như bạn không cần biết giao thức HTTP để lướt web.
Nhưng kết quả bạn sẽ thấy rõ:
- ChatGPT, Claude, Gemini sẽ ngày càng làm được nhiều việc hơn - không chỉ trả lời câu hỏi
- AI sẽ kết nối với email, lịch, file của bạn một cách mượt mà
- Trải nghiệm sẽ giống có một trợ lý thật hơn là một chatbot
Đối với lập trình viên Việt Nam
MCP là cơ hội vàng:
- Xây MCP server cho công cụ Việt Nam: Zalo, VNPay, Momo, Shopee API, Vietcombank API - hiện chưa có MCP server. Ai làm trước sẽ có lợi thế
- Freelance quốc tế: Nhu cầu xây MCP server đang tăng vọt trên toàn thế giới. Lập trình viên Việt có thể nhận dự án MCP từ khách hàng quốc tế
- Startup: Xây dựng nền tảng AI agent cho thị trường Việt Nam sử dụng MCP - ví dụ trợ lý AI cho kế toán, bất động sản, y tế
Đối với doanh nghiệp Việt Nam
Nếu doanh nghiệp bạn đang muốn tích hợp AI:
- Hỏi nhà cung cấp: Phần mềm bạn đang dùng có hỗ trợ MCP không? Nếu có, việc tích hợp AI sẽ dễ hơn nhiều
- Ưu tiên MCP: Khi chọn công cụ mới, ưu tiên những công cụ hỗ trợ MCP - đây là đầu tư cho tương lai
- Đào tạo đội ngũ: Cho đội IT tìm hiểu về MCP - tài liệu miễn phí tại modelcontextprotocol.io
Tại sao hệ sinh thái AI Việt Nam nên áp dụng MCP?
Việt Nam có cơ hội đặc biệt:
- Thị trường lớn: 100 triệu dân, tỷ lệ dùng smartphone cao
- Hệ sinh thái riêng: Zalo, Momo, VNPay, Shopee VN - những công cụ mà AI quốc tế chưa kết nối được
- Chi phí nhân lực cạnh tranh: Lập trình viên Việt có thể xây MCP server nhanh và rẻ hơn
Nếu cộng đồng Việt Nam xây được bộ MCP server cho các công cụ phổ biến tại Việt Nam, chúng ta sẽ có hệ sinh thái AI agent "Made in Vietnam" - AI hiểu và hoạt động tốt trong bối cảnh Việt Nam.
Nguồn tham khảo
| # | Nguồn | Liên kết |
|---|---|---|
| 1 | Wikipedia - Model Context Protocol | Link |
| 2 | Pento - A Year of MCP: 2025 Review | Link |
| 3 | MCP Specification (2025-11-25) | Link |
| 4 | The New Stack - Why MCP Won | Link |
| 5 | FinancialContent - Anthropic donates MCP to Linux Foundation | Link |
| 6 | Deepak Gupta - MCP Enterprise Adoption Guide | Link |